Question:

what is the lymphatic system?

Answer:

network of vessels and organs that helps protect the body to fight infections and remove waste

Question:

what are the functions of the lymphatic system?

Answer:

fluid recovery, immunity, lipid absorption

Question:

where are lipids emulsified in the lymphatic system?

Answer:

small intestine

Question:

what is lymph?

Answer:

clear extracellular fluid; similar to plasma but lacks proteins

Question:

what is the flow of lymph?

Answer:

lymphatic capillaries -> collecting vessels -> lymphatic trunks -> lymphatic ducts -> subclavian veins back into bloodstream

Question:

right lymphatic duct

Answer:

receives lymph from right arm, right side of head and thorax that empties into the right subclavian vein 2 / 4

Question:

thoracic duct

Answer:

receives lymph from below the diaphragm, left arm, left side of head, neck and thorax that empties into the left subclavian vein

Question:

what is the mucosa-associated lymphatic tissue (MALT)?

Answer:

found in areas prone to infections; composed of the respiratory, digestive, urinary & reproductive tracts

Question:

what organs compose the system for MALT?

Answer:

tonsils, Peyer's patches, appendix & lymphoid tissue in the respiratory, digestive and genitourinary tract

Question:

lymphatic nodules

Answer:

temporary dense masses of lymphatic cells that form in response to pathogens

Question:

what are the primary lymphatic organs?

Answer:

red bone marrow & thymus

Question:

red bone marrow in primary lymphatic organ

Answer:

thick; resides in spongy bone

Question:

B lymphocytes

Answer:

PRODUCED and MATURED in red bone marrow
